The cost of metal cladding replacement in St Louis, MO can vary widely depending on several factors. Whether you're looking to replace damaged panels or upgrade the aesthetics of your building, understanding the elements that influence the overall expense can help you budget effectively.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Type: Different metals like aluminum, steel, and copper have varying costs.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in St Louis can significantly impact the overall cost.
- Building Height: Taller buildings may require specialized equipment, increasing costs.
- Removal of Old Cladding: The complexity of removing existing cladding can add to expenses.
- Project Size: Larger projects often benefit from economies of scale, reducing per-unit costs.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may need special equipment, raising the c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may necessitate perm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(St Louis, MO) |
---|---|
Removal of old cladding |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Installation of new cladding | $8 - $15 per sq. ft. |
Material costs (aluminum) | $10 - $13 per sq. ft. |
Material costs (steel) | $7 - $10 per sq. ft. |
Material costs (copper) | $15 - $20 per sq. ft. |
Scaffolding setup | $500 - $1,500 |
Permits and inspections | $200 - $500 |
